It was a sigh of relief for the residents of Ogere Remo as the Peoples Democratic Party (PDP) guber candidate, Hon (Dr) Ladi Adebutu, donated a 500KVA transformer to the community garage on Monday, March 4, 2019.

Hon (Dr) Ladi Adebutu donates a 500KVA transformer to Ogere Remo
Hon (Dr) Ladi Adebutu donates a 500KVA transformer to Ogere Remo

The donation was facilitated by Hon Sunday Solarin FCA, PDP candidate for Ogun State House of Assembly, Ikenne State Constituency.

Meanwhile, the son of Hon Adebutu, Bukola, was in Ogere to seek the support of the people for his father on Saturday, March 9, 2019.
